- Description
- Pre-blended with 100% Japanese matcha and real sugar for easy application -- no steeping or brewing necessary. Works for hot or cold beverages and smoothies.
- Composition
- 100% Japanese matcha with real sugar included
- Caffeine Content
- approx. 3.1 mg/g
